What these coils do
At 0.6 ohms these are the lower-resistance option, and the choice matters more than people expect. A lower resistance draws more power, runs hotter and produces a warmer, airier draw with considerably more vapour. That is closer to a restricted direct-lung experience than the tight mouth-to-lung one most pod users want, and it changes what liquid belongs in the device.

Choosing the right resistance
These are not the right choice for 20mg nic salts. A 0.6 ohm coil delivers considerably more nicotine per draw than a higher-resistance one, and 20mg through it will be harsh for most people. Pair them with 10mg salts instead, and expect to get through liquid noticeably faster than on a tighter coil.
Mesh coils and why they matter
Mesh is the reason modern coils taste as good as they do. A mesh strip heats evenly across its whole surface rather than developing the hot and cold spots a traditional round-wire coil suffers from, so e-liquid vaporises consistently and nothing scorches. In practice that means more accurate flavour, smoother vapour, faster ramp-up and a coil that lasts noticeably longer before it starts to taste dull. It is now the standard on any coil worth buying.
How to prime a new coil properly
This is the single most important thing you can do for coil life, and it takes two minutes. Drip a few drops of e-liquid directly onto the exposed cotton visible through the ports on the side of the coil, until it looks damp all round. Fit the coil, fill the tank or pod, then leave it standing upright for a full five to ten minutes so the wick saturates completely. Take two or three gentle primer puffs without firing, then start vaping at a lower wattage than usual for the first few draws. Skipping this is how almost every burnt coil happens.
Choosing your resistance
The number printed on a pod matters more than most people realise. Higher resistances — 0.8 ohm and above — give a tight, cigarette-like draw with modest vapour and suit 20mg nic salts. Lower ones open the draw, produce warmer and larger clouds, and should be paired with 10mg or lower. Running a 20mg liquid through a very low resistance coil is the most common reason people find vaping unpleasantly harsh.

How long a coil lasts
Most vapers get one to two weeks from a coil, though it varies enormously with what you vape. Heavily sweetened e-liquids caramelise onto the mesh and can halve coil life; clean fruit, citrus and menthol blends are far kinder and often stretch it well past a fortnight. Chain-vaping, running the tank low and using more power than the coil is rated for all shorten it. When the flavour turns dull, muted or slightly burnt, that is the signal to change.
Getting more life out of every coil
Three habits make a real difference. Prime properly, every time — most coils that die early were never wicked correctly to begin with. Top up before the tank runs low, since vaping on a nearly empty tank starves the wick and scorches the cotton. And stay within the coil's stated wattage range; running it hot may produce more vapour briefly but burns through the cotton far faster. Sweeter liquids will always gunk a coil quicker, so if you vape dessert flavours, expect to change more often and budget accordingly.

Troubleshooting
A burnt taste on a brand-new coil almost always means it was not primed long enough — there is no fixing it once the cotton has scorched, so prime the next one properly. Gurgling or spitback usually means condensation in the airway; blow gently through the mouthpiece onto a tissue. Leaking is often a seal seated wrongly, so unscrew and refit the coil. And a coil that tastes dull rather than burnt has simply reached the end of its life.
